Default 2007 Escape Vibration problem

My brand new 2007 Escape has a cyclical vibration that I feel at speeds over 50. I am getting ready to go pick it up from the dealer for the second time and for the second time they are telling me that it is "normal". So in other words, it is normal for my brand new car to vibrate at high speeds? I don't think so - but I can't seem to get them to understand that. This is my second Escape - the first one rode smooth as silk on the highway.
The vibration "pulses", about once a second roughly. There is no visible shaking in the steering wheel - just a feel. The service manager could feel it - and supposedly he drove two other new Escapes and felt it as well. Ford quality gone down the tubes? I'm just amazed that they would consider this "normal".
My questions are: any ideas on what it could be? what is my next step as far as voicing my disapproval with this situation (regional service manager or something)? Has anyone else felt this type of vibration in a 2007? Any help on this would be GREAT!
